CY'FEST

Welcome to the CY'FEST Management System! This project is designed to help festival organizers manage different stages and concerts efficiently. It provides functionalities for both festival Managers and Festival-Goers, ensuring smooth operations and reservations.

Table of Contents

Project Description

The CY'FEST Management System is designed to manage festival stages, handle reservations, and provide a seamless experience for both managers and Festival-Goers. The project leverages dynamic memory allocation, file management, and user-friendly interfaces to ensure robust performance and usability.

Features

Manager Mode

  • Create Concert Halls: Set up new concert halls with customized seating arrangements.
  • Manage Concerts: Schedule concerts, assign halls, and manage seating categories and prices.
  • View and Modify Halls: Display the state of concert halls, modify configurations, and update seating arrangements.
  • Persistent Data: Save and load hall and concert data to and from files.

Festival-Goer Mode

  • View Available Concerts: Display upcoming concerts with available seating.
  • Make Reservations: Reserve seats for concerts, view seating plans, and see pricing details.
  • User-friendly Interface: Navigate through the reservation process easily.

Installation

  1. Clone the repository from GitHub:
    git clone https://github.com/mxth2xs/CY-Fest.git
  2. Navigate to the project directory:
    cd Cy-Fest
  3. Compile the project using the provided Makefile:
    make

Usage

Running the Application

To run the application, use the following command:

./cyfest

Manager Mode Usage

  1. Create a Concert Hall:

    • Follow the prompts to define the hall name, number of rows, and seats per row.
    • Assign seating categories and set prices.
  2. Manage Concerts:

    • Schedule new concerts, assign them to halls, and set end times.
    • Modify existing concerts and update hall configurations as needed.
  3. View and Modify Halls:

    • Check the status of concert halls, including seat availability.
    • Make changes to hall layouts and update seating arrangements.

Festival- Goer Mode Usage

  1. View Available Concerts:

    • Browse through the list of upcoming concerts with open reservations.
  2. Make Reservations:

    • Select a concert, choose seats from the seating plan, and confirm the reservation.
    • View the total cost and reserved seat details.
